Metamorphic Dehydration, Fluid Pressure, and the Frictional‐Viscous Transition Along Subduction Megathrusts: Case Study in Cascadia and Implications for Slow Earthquakes

open access: yesAGU Advances, Volume 7, Issue 3, June 2026.
Abstract Relative plate motion in subduction zones transitions from frictional slip to viscous flow with increasing depth and temperature. The frictional‐viscous transition can control the depth extent of megathrust earthquakes and episodic tremor and slip (ETS).

AN EARTHQUAKE CATALOG OF MID-ATLANTIC RIDGE

open access: yesBulletin of the Geological Society of Greece, 2017
The Mid-Atlantic Ridge (M-AR), which runs along the centre of the Atlantic Ocean, is one of the best known divergent boundaries. Seismic studies have been a crucial factor in deciphering the structure of the oceanic crust. For their performance a necessary prerequisite is the compilation of a reliable earthquake catalog of the broader area.

Terrestrial Analogs to Titan for Geophysical Research

open access: yesReviews of Geophysics, Volume 64, Issue 2, June 2026.
Abstract Saturn's moon Titan exhibits remarkable parallels to the Earth in many geophysical and geological processes not found elsewhere in the solar system at the present day. These include a nitrogen atmosphere with a condensible gas—methane—replacing the Earth's water, leading to an active meteorology with rainfall and surface manifestations ...
